I have a cheap in incubator that worked perfectly the first hatch and then worse and worse each time. It wouldn't stabilize temp this year so I'm not using it. Would it still be useful to someone or should I just scrap it? It's forced air and it produces heat but it fluctuates wildly. Don't want to waste it if someone could use it... If you can think of a use?
 
The only 2 uses I can think of is to transfer chicks to from your main incubator until they fluff up (depending on how much it fluctuates) as it can get annoying when one chick kicks the egg of a half hatched chick or to raise seedlings in it.
